Step 1: Assessment and Water Extraction

Our technicians will evaluate the extent of the damage and identify the source of the leak.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as water extractors and pumps, to remove the standing water and prevent further damage. This step typically takes around 2-3 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and drying equipment to remove excess moisture from your walls, floors, and ceilings.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your space is safe to inhabit. Typically, this process tak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our technicians will th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ected surfaces, including floors, walls, and fixtures. We use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ure a safe and healthy environment. This step is essential in removing any remaining bacteria, viruses, or mold spores that may have been present due to the water damage.

Q: What causes bathroom water damage?

A: Bathroom water damage can be caused by a range of issues, including burst pipes, leaky faucets, overflowing toilets, and natural disasters like floods or earthquakes. Reg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ent these issues. Our team can assess and address any existing damage to ensure your property is safe and secure.

Q: How do I prevent bathroom water damage?

A: Preventing bathroom water damage starts with reg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es, faucets, and toilets regularly for leaks or signs of wear. Consider installing water sensors or leak detectors to alert you to potential issues. Our team can provide guidance on how to prevent water damage and maintain your property.
